Valentina specialises in international commercial and investment arbitration and enforcement of foreign arbitral awards and judgements. She has acted in more than 80 arbitration and other ADR cases under the major rules, including ICC, LCIA, VIAC, DIS, Swiss Rules, ASEAC, CAS and UNCITRAL. She has particular experience with parties from the CEE/SEE region, Turkey as well as from China and Hong Kong. Her industry focus is on infrastructure, construction and, manufacturing particularly in the energy and transportation sectors.
Partner at Wolf Theiss and co-head of the firm-wide arbitration practice. After having served as assistant professor at the Vienna University of Economics and Business, Valentina worked for two boutique law firms as well as at the ICC International Court of Arbitration in Paris and at CIETAC in Beijing. She has been active in various Task Forces of the ICC Commission on Arbitration and ADR, is the co-author of various articles in the "VIAC Handbook – A Practitioner's Guide" and the co-editor of a handbook of arbitration in the DACH region. Valentina currently serves as an Alternate Austrian member of the ICC International Court of Arbitration.
Valentina studied in Vienna, Amsterdam and Taipei and obtained degrees in law (Mag. iur., Dr. iur.) and sinology (Bakk. phil.). Valentina has been admitted to the Austrian bar since 2007.
